python3+PyQt5使用資料庫表格視圖
這篇文章主要為大家詳細介紹了python3 PyQt5使用資料庫表視圖,具有一定的參考價值,有興趣的小夥伴們可以參考一下
上文提到窗體可以一次呈現出來自同一記錄的各個網域,但是對於使用者希望能看到多筆記錄的表來說,就需要使用表格化的視圖了。本文透過python3 pyqt5改寫實現了python Qt gui 快速變成15章的例子,使用者能夠一次看到多筆記錄。
#!/usr/bin/env python3 import os import sys from PyQt5.QtCore import (PYQT_VERSION_STR, QDate, QFile, QRegExp, QVariant, QModelIndex,Qt) from PyQt5.QtWidgets import (QApplication,QComboBox, QDateTimeEdit, QDialog, QGridLayout, QHBoxLayout, QLabel, QLineEdit, QDateEdit,QMessageBox, QPushButton, QStyleOptionViewItem, QTableView,QVBoxLayout) from PyQt5.QtGui import QPixmap,QCursor,QRegExpValidator from PyQt5.QtSql import (QSqlDatabase, QSqlQuery, QSqlRelation, QSqlRelationalDelegate, QSqlRelationalTableModel,QSqlTableModel) import qrc_resources MAC = True try: from PyQt5.QtGui import qt_mac_set_native_menubar except ImportError: MAC = False ID = 0 NAME = ASSETID = 1 CATEGORYID = DATE = DESCRIPTION = 2 ROOM = ACTIONID = 3 ACQUIRED = 1 def createFakeData(): import random print("Dropping tables...") query = QSqlQuery() query.exec_("DROP TABLE assets") query.exec_("DROP TABLE logs") query.exec_("DROP TABLE actions") query.exec_("DROP TABLE categories") QApplication.processEvents() print("Creating tables...") query.exec_("""CREATE TABLE actions ( id INTEGER PRIMARY KEY AUTOINCREMENT UNIQUE NOT NULL, name VARCHAR(20) NOT NULL, description VARCHAR(40) NOT NULL)""") query.exec_("""CREATE TABLE categories ( id INTEGER PRIMARY KEY AUTOINCREMENT UNIQUE NOT NULL, name VARCHAR(20) NOT NULL, description VARCHAR(40) NOT NULL)""") query.exec_("""CREATE TABLE assets ( id INTEGER PRIMARY KEY AUTOINCREMENT UNIQUE NOT NULL, name VARCHAR(40) NOT NULL, categoryid INTEGER NOT NULL, room VARCHAR(4) NOT NULL, FOREIGN KEY (categoryid) REFERENCES categories)""") query.exec_("""CREATE TABLE logs ( id INTEGER PRIMARY KEY AUTOINCREMENT UNIQUE NOT NULL, assetid INTEGER NOT NULL, date DATE NOT NULL, actionid INTEGER NOT NULL, FOREIGN KEY (assetid) REFERENCES assets, FOREIGN KEY (actionid) REFERENCES actions)""") QApplication.processEvents() print("Populating tables...") query.exec_("INSERT INTO actions (name, description) " "VALUES ('Acquired', 'When installed')") query.exec_("INSERT INTO actions (name, description) " "VALUES ('Broken', 'When failed and unusable')") query.exec_("INSERT INTO actions (name, description) " "VALUES ('Repaired', 'When back in service')") query.exec_("INSERT INTO actions (name, description) " "VALUES ('Routine maintenance', " "'When tested, refilled, etc.')") query.exec_("INSERT INTO categories (name, description) VALUES " "('Computer Equipment', " "'Monitors, System Units, Peripherals, etc.')") query.exec_("INSERT INTO categories (name, description) VALUES " "('Furniture', 'Chairs, Tables, Desks, etc.')") query.exec_("INSERT INTO categories (name, description) VALUES " "('Electrical Equipment', 'Non-computer electricals')") today = QDate.currentDate() floors = list(range(1, 12)) + list(range(14, 28)) monitors = (('17" LCD Monitor', 1), ('20" LCD Monitor', 1), ('21" LCD Monitor', 1), ('21" CRT Monitor', 1), ('24" CRT Monitor', 1)) computers = (("Computer (32-bit/80GB/0.5GB)", 1), ("Computer (32-bit/100GB/1GB)", 1), ("Computer (32-bit/120GB/1GB)", 1), ("Computer (64-bit/240GB/2GB)", 1), ("Computer (64-bit/320GB/4GB)", 1)) printers = (("Laser Printer (4 ppm)", 1), ("Laser Printer (6 ppm)", 1), ("Laser Printer (8 ppm)", 1), ("Laser Printer (16 ppm)", 1)) chairs = (("Secretary Chair", 2), ("Executive Chair (Basic)", 2), ("Executive Chair (Ergonimic)", 2), ("Executive Chair (Hi-Tech)", 2)) desks = (("Desk (Basic, 3 drawer)", 2), ("Desk (Standard, 3 drawer)", 2), ("Desk (Executive, 3 drawer)", 2), ("Desk (Executive, 4 drawer)", 2), ("Desk (Large, 4 drawer)", 2)) furniture = (("Filing Cabinet (3 drawer)", 2), ("Filing Cabinet (4 drawer)", 2), ("Filing Cabinet (5 drawer)", 2), ("Bookcase (4 shelves)", 2), ("Bookcase (6 shelves)", 2), ("Table (4 seater)", 2), ("Table (8 seater)", 2), ("Table (12 seater)", 2)) electrical = (("Fan (3 speed)", 3), ("Fan (5 speed)", 3), ("Photocopier (4 ppm)", 3), ("Photocopier (6 ppm)", 3), ("Photocopier (8 ppm)", 3), ("Shredder", 3)) query.prepare("INSERT INTO assets (name, categoryid, room) " "VALUES (:name, :categoryid, :room)") logQuery = QSqlQuery() logQuery.prepare("INSERT INTO logs (assetid, date, actionid) " "VALUES (:assetid, :date, :actionid)") assetid = 1 for i in range(20): room = "{0:02d}{1:02d}".format( random.choice(floors), random.randint(1, 62)) for name, category in (random.choice(monitors), random.choice(computers), random.choice(chairs), random.choice(desks), random.choice(furniture)): query.bindValue(":name", name) query.bindValue(":categoryid", category) query.bindValue(":room", room) query.exec_() logQuery.bindValue(":assetid", assetid) when = today.addDays(-random.randint(7, 1500)) #when=when.toString() logQuery.bindValue(":date", when.toString("yyyy-MM-dd")) logQuery.bindValue(":actionid", ACQUIRED) logQuery.exec_() if random.random() > 0.7: logQuery.bindValue(":assetid", assetid) when = when.addDays(random.randint(1, 1500)) if when <= today: logQuery.bindValue(":date", when.toString("yyyy-MM-dd")) logQuery.bindValue(":actionid", random.choice((2, 4))) logQuery.exec_() assetid += 1 if random.random() > 0.8: name, category = random.choice(printers) query.bindValue(":name", name) query.bindValue(":categoryid", category) query.bindValue(":room", room) query.exec_() logQuery.bindValue(":assetid", assetid) when = today.addDays(-random.randint(7, 1500)) logQuery.bindValue(":date", when.toString("yyyy-MM-dd")) logQuery.bindValue(":actionid",ACQUIRED) logQuery.exec_() if random.random() > 0.6: logQuery.bindValue(":assetid", assetid) when = when.addDays(random.randint(1, 1500)) if when <= today: logQuery.bindValue(":date", when.toString("yyyy-MM-dd")) logQuery.bindValue(":actionid", random.choice((2, 4))) logQuery.exec_() assetid += 1 if random.random() > 0.6: name, category = random.choice(electrical) query.bindValue(":name", name) query.bindValue(":categoryid", category) query.bindValue(":room", room) query.exec_() logQuery.bindValue(":assetid", assetid) when = today.addDays(-random.randint(7, 1500)) logQuery.bindValue(":date", when.toString("yyyy-MM-dd")) logQuery.bindValue(":actionid",ACQUIRED) logQuery.exec_() if random.random() > 0.5: logQuery.bindValue(":assetid", assetid) when = when.addDays(random.randint(1, 1500)) if when <= today: logQuery.bindValue(":date", when.toString("yyyy-MM-dd")) logQuery.bindValue(":actionid", random.choice((2, 4))) logQuery.exec_() assetid += 1 QApplication.processEvents() print("Assets:") query.exec_("SELECT id, name, categoryid, room FROM assets " "ORDER by id") categoryQuery = QSqlQuery() while query.next(): id = query.value(0) name = str(query.value(1)) categoryid = query.value(2) room = str(query.value(3)) categoryQuery.exec_("SELECT name FROM categories " "WHERE id = {0}".format(categoryid)) category = "{0}".format(categoryid) if categoryQuery.next(): category = str(categoryQuery.value(0)) print("{0}: {1} [{2}] {3}".format(id, name, category, room)) QApplication.processEvents() class ReferenceDataDlg(QDialog): def __init__(self, table, title, parent=None): super(ReferenceDataDlg, self).__init__(parent) self.model = QSqlTableModel(self) self.model.setTable(table) self.model.setSort(NAME, Qt.AscendingOrder) self.model.setHeaderData(ID, Qt.Horizontal,"ID") self.model.setHeaderData(NAME, Qt.Horizontal, "Name") self.model.setHeaderData(DESCRIPTION, Qt.Horizontal,"Description") self.model.select() self.view = QTableView() self.view.setModel(self.model) self.view.setSelectionMode(QTableView.SingleSelection) self.view.setSelectionBehavior(QTableView.SelectRows) self.view.setColumnHidden(ID, True) self.view.resizeColumnsToContents() addButton = QPushButton("&Add") deleteButton = QPushButton("&Delete") okButton = QPushButton("&OK") if not MAC: addButton.setFocusPolicy(Qt.NoFocus) deleteButton.setFocusPolicy(Qt.NoFocus) buttonLayout = QHBoxLayout() buttonLayout.addWidget(addButton) buttonLayout.addWidget(deleteButton) buttonLayout.addStretch() buttonLayout.addWidget(okButton) layout = QVBoxLayout() layout.addWidget(self.view) layout.addLayout(buttonLayout) self.setLayout(layout) addButton.clicked.connect(self.addRecord) deleteButton.clicked.connect(self.deleteRecord) okButton.clicked.connect(self.accept) self.setWindowTitle( "Asset Manager - Edit {0} Reference Data".format(title)) def addRecord(self): row = self.model.rowCount() self.model.insertRow(row) index = self.model.index(row, NAME) self.view.setCurrentIndex(index) self.view.edit(index) def deleteRecord(self): index = self.view.currentIndex() if not index.isValid(): return #QSqlDatabase.database().transaction() record = self.model.record(index.row()) id = record.value(ID) table = self.model.tableName() query = QSqlQuery() if table == "actions": query.exec_("SELECT COUNT(*) FROM logs " "WHERE actionid = {0}".format(id)) elif table == "categories": query.exec_("SELECT COUNT(*) FROM assets " "WHERE categoryid = {0}".format(id)) count = 0 if query.next(): count = query.value(0) if count: QMessageBox.information(self, "Delete {0}".format(table), ("Cannot delete {0}<br>" "from the {1} table because it is used by " "{2} records").format(record.value(NAME),table,count)) #QSqlDatabase.database().rollback() return self.model.removeRow(index.row()) self.model.submitAll() self.model.select() #QSqlDatabase.database().commit() class AssetDelegate(QSqlRelationalDelegate): def __init__(self, parent=None): super(AssetDelegate, self).__init__(parent) def paint(self, painter, option, index): myoption = QStyleOptionViewItem(option) if index.column() == ROOM: myoption.displayAlignment |= (Qt.AlignRight|Qt.AlignVCenter) QSqlRelationalDelegate.paint(self, painter, myoption, index) def createEditor(self, parent, option, index): if index.column() == ROOM: editor = QLineEdit(parent) regex = QRegExp(r"(?:0[1-9]|1[0124-9]|2[0-7])" r"(?:0[1-9]|[1-5][0-9]|6[012])") validator = QRegExpValidator(regex, parent) editor.setValidator(validator) editor.setInputMask("9999") editor.setAlignment(Qt.AlignRight|Qt.AlignVCenter) return editor else: return QSqlRelationalDelegate.createEditor(self, parent, option, index) def setEditorData(self, editor, index): if index.column() == ROOM: text = index.model().data(index, Qt.DisplayRole) editor.setText(text) else: QSqlRelationalDelegate.setEditorData(self, editor, index) def setModelData(self, editor, model, index): if index.column() == ROOM: model.setData(index, editor.text()) else: QSqlRelationalDelegate.setModelData(self, editor, model, index) class LogDelegate(QSqlRelationalDelegate): def __init__(self, parent=None): super(LogDelegate, self).__init__(parent) def paint(self, painter, option, index): myoption = QStyleOptionViewItem(option) if index.column() == DATE: myoption.displayAlignment |= (Qt.AlignRight|Qt.AlignVCenter) QSqlRelationalDelegate.paint(self, painter, myoption, index) def createEditor(self, parent, option, index): if (index.column() == ACTIONID and index.model().data(index, Qt.DisplayRole) == ACQUIRED): # Acquired is read-only return if index.column() == DATE: editor = QDateEdit(parent) editor.setMaximumDate(QDate.currentDate()) editor.setDisplayFormat("yyyy-MM-dd") if PYQT_VERSION_STR >= "4.1.0": editor.setCalendarPopup(True) editor.setAlignment(Qt.AlignRight| Qt.AlignVCenter) return editor else: return QSqlRelationalDelegate.createEditor(self, parent, option, index) def setEditorData(self, editor, index): if index.column() == DATE: date = index.model().data(index, Qt.DisplayRole) editor.setDate(date) else: QSqlRelationalDelegate.setEditorData(self, editor, index) def setModelData(self, editor, model, index): if index.column() == DATE: model.setData(index, QVariant(editor.date())) else: QSqlRelationalDelegate.setModelData(self, editor, model, index) class MainForm(QDialog): def __init__(self): super(MainForm, self).__init__() self.assetModel = QSqlRelationalTableModel(self) self.assetModel.setTable("assets") self.assetModel.setRelation(CATEGORYID, QSqlRelation("categories", "id", "name")) self.assetModel.setSort(ROOM, Qt.AscendingOrder) self.assetModel.setHeaderData(ID, Qt.Horizontal,"ID") self.assetModel.setHeaderData(NAME, Qt.Horizontal,"Name") self.assetModel.setHeaderData(CATEGORYID, Qt.Horizontal,"Category") self.assetModel.setHeaderData(ROOM, Qt.Horizontal,"Room") self.assetModel.select() self.assetView = QTableView() self.assetView.setModel(self.assetModel) self.assetView.setItemDelegate(AssetDelegate(self)) self.assetView.setSelectionMode(QTableView.SingleSelection) self.assetView.setSelectionBehavior(QTableView.SelectRows) self.assetView.setColumnHidden(ID, True) self.assetView.resizeColumnsToContents() assetLabel = QLabel("A&ssets") assetLabel.setBuddy(self.assetView) self.logModel = QSqlRelationalTableModel(self) self.logModel.setTable("logs") self.logModel.setRelation(ACTIONID, QSqlRelation("actions", "id", "name")) self.logModel.setSort(DATE, Qt.AscendingOrder) self.logModel.setHeaderData(DATE, Qt.Horizontal, "Date") self.logModel.setHeaderData(ACTIONID, Qt.Horizontal,"Action") self.logModel.select() self.logView = QTableView() self.logView.setModel(self.logModel) self.logView.setItemDelegate(LogDelegate(self)) self.logView.setSelectionMode(QTableView.SingleSelection) self.logView.setSelectionBehavior(QTableView.SelectRows) self.logView.setColumnHidden(ID, True) self.logView.setColumnHidden(ASSETID, True) self.logView.resizeColumnsToContents() self.logView.horizontalHeader().setStretchLastSection(True) logLabel = QLabel("&Logs") logLabel.setBuddy(self.logView) addAssetButton = QPushButton("&Add Asset") deleteAssetButton = QPushButton("&Delete Asset") addActionButton = QPushButton("Add A&ction") deleteActionButton = QPushButton("Delete Ac&tion") editActionsButton = QPushButton("&Edit Actions...") editCategoriesButton = QPushButton("Ed&it Categories...") quitButton = QPushButton("&Quit") for button in (addAssetButton, deleteAssetButton, addActionButton, deleteActionButton, editActionsButton, editCategoriesButton, quitButton): if MAC: button.setDefault(False) button.setAutoDefault(False) else: button.setFocusPolicy(Qt.NoFocus) dataLayout = QVBoxLayout() dataLayout.addWidget(assetLabel) dataLayout.addWidget(self.assetView, 1) dataLayout.addWidget(logLabel) dataLayout.addWidget(self.logView) buttonLayout = QVBoxLayout() buttonLayout.addWidget(addAssetButton) buttonLayout.addWidget(deleteAssetButton) buttonLayout.addWidget(addActionButton) buttonLayout.addWidget(deleteActionButton) buttonLayout.addWidget(editActionsButton) buttonLayout.addWidget(editCategoriesButton) buttonLayout.addStretch() buttonLayout.addWidget(quitButton) layout = QHBoxLayout() layout.addLayout(dataLayout, 1) layout.addLayout(buttonLayout) self.setLayout(layout) #self.connect(self.assetView.selectionModel(), #SIGNAL(("currentRowChanged(QModelIndex,QModelIndex)")), #self.assetChanged) self.assetView.selectionModel().currentRowChanged.connect(self.assetChanged) addAssetButton.clicked.connect(self.addAsset) deleteAssetButton.clicked.connect(self.deleteAsset) addActionButton.clicked.connect(self.addAction) deleteActionButton.clicked.connect(self.deleteAction) editActionsButton.clicked.connect(self.editActions) editCategoriesButton.clicked.connect(self.editCategories) quitButton.clicked.connect(self.done) self.assetChanged(self.assetView.currentIndex()) self.setMinimumWidth(650) self.setWindowTitle("Asset Manager") def done(self, result=1): query = QSqlQuery() query.exec_("DELETE FROM logs WHERE logs.assetid NOT IN" "(SELECT id FROM assets)") QDialog.done(self, 1) def assetChanged(self, index): if index.isValid(): record = self.assetModel.record(index.row()) #print(index.row()) id = record.value("id") self.logModel.setFilter("assetid = {0}".format(id)) else: self.logModel.setFilter("assetid = -1") #self.logModel.reset() # workaround for Qt <= 4.3.3/SQLite bug #self.logModel.beginResetModel() self.logModel.select() self.logView.horizontalHeader().setVisible( self.logModel.rowCount() > 0) if PYQT_VERSION_STR < "4.1.0": self.logView.setColumnHidden(ID, True) self.logView.setColumnHidden(ASSETID, True) #self.logModel.endResetModel() def addAsset(self): row = (self.assetView.currentIndex().row() if self.assetView.currentIndex().isValid() else 0) QSqlDatabase.database().transaction() self.assetModel.insertRow(row) index = self.assetModel.index(row, NAME) self.assetView.setCurrentIndex(index) assetid = 1 query = QSqlQuery() query.exec_("SELECT MAX(id) FROM assets") if query.next(): assetid = query.value(0) query.prepare("INSERT INTO logs (assetid, date, actionid) " "VALUES (:assetid, :date, :actionid)") query.bindValue(":assetid", assetid + 1) query.bindValue(":date", QDate.currentDate()) query.bindValue(":actionid", ACQUIRED) query.exec_() QSqlDatabase.database().commit() #self.logModel.select() self.assetView.edit(index) def deleteAsset(self): index = self.assetView.currentIndex() if not index.isValid(): return QSqlDatabase.database().transaction() record = self.assetModel.record(index.row()) assetid = record.value(ID) logrecords = 1 query = QSqlQuery("SELECT COUNT(*) FROM logs WHERE assetid = {0}".format(assetid)) if query.next(): logrecords = query.value(0) msg = ("<font color=red>Delete</font><br><b>{0}</b>" "<br>from room {1}").format(record.value(NAME),record.value(ROOM)) if logrecords > 1: msg += (", along with {0} log records" .format(logrecords)) msg += "?" if (QMessageBox.question(self, "Delete Asset", msg, QMessageBox.Yes|QMessageBox.No) == QMessageBox.No): QSqlDatabase.database().rollback() return #query.exec_("DELETE FROM logs WHERE assetid = {0}" # .format(assetid)) #use model API self.logModel.setFilter("assetid={0}".format(assetid)) self.logModel.select() if self.logModel.rowCount()>0: self.logModel.removeRows(0,self.logModel.rowCount()) self.logModel.submitAll() self.assetModel.removeRow(index.row()) self.assetModel.submitAll() QSqlDatabase.database().commit() self.assetModel.select() self.assetChanged(self.assetView.currentIndex()) def addAction(self): index = self.assetView.currentIndex() if not index.isValid(): return QSqlDatabase.database().transaction() record = self.assetModel.record(index.row()) assetid = record.value(ID) row = self.logModel.rowCount() self.logModel.insertRow(row) self.logModel.setData(self.logModel.index(row, ASSETID), assetid) self.logModel.setData(self.logModel.index(row, DATE), QDate.currentDate()) QSqlDatabase.database().commit() index = self.logModel.index(row, ACTIONID) self.logView.setCurrentIndex(index) self.logView.edit(index) def deleteAction(self): index = self.logView.currentIndex() if not index.isValid(): return record = self.logModel.record(index.row()) action = record.value(ACTIONID) if action == "Acquired": QMessageBox.information(self, "Delete Log", "The 'Acquired' log record cannot be deleted.<br>" "You could delete the entire asset instead.") return when = str(record.value(DATE)) if (QMessageBox.question(self, "Delete Log", "Delete log<br>{0} {1}?".format(when, action), QMessageBox.Yes|QMessageBox.No) == QMessageBox.No): return self.logModel.removeRow(index.row()) self.logModel.submitAll() self.logModel.select() def editActions(self): form = ReferenceDataDlg("actions", "Action", self) form.exec_() def editCategories(self): form = ReferenceDataDlg("categories", "Category", self) form.exec_() def main(): app = QApplication(sys.argv) filename = os.path.join(os.path.dirname(__file__), "assets.db") create = not QFile.exists(filename) db = QSqlDatabase.addDatabase("QSQLITE") db.setDatabaseName(filename) if not db.open(): QMessageBox.warning(None, "Asset Manager", ("Database Error: {0}" .format(db.lastError().text()))) sys.exit(1) splash = None if create: app.setOverrideCursor(QCursor(Qt.WaitCursor)) splash = QLabel() pixmap = QPixmap(":/assetmanagersplash.png") splash.setPixmap(pixmap) splash.setMask(pixmap.createHeuristicMask()) splash.setWindowFlags(Qt.SplashScreen) rect = app.desktop().availableGeometry() splash.move((rect.width() - pixmap.width()) / 2, (rect.height() - pixmap.height()) / 2) splash.show() app.processEvents() createFakeData() form = MainForm() form.show() if create: splash.close() app.processEvents() app.restoreOverrideCursor() app.exec_() del form del db main()

Hibernate多態映射可映射繼承類別到資料庫,提供以下映射類型:joined-subclass:為子類別建立單獨表,包含父類別所有欄位。 table-per-class:為子類別建立單獨資料表,僅包含子類別特有列。 union-subclass:類似joined-subclass,但父類別表聯合所有子類別列。
